LFC WomenInternationals: Three Reds feature as Euros qualifying comes to a close
There were six Reds involved for their countries and three took to the pitch, with each nation securing a spot in the play-offs in their bid to reach the competition finals next summer.
Marie Höbinger featured in the first half of Austria’s 4-0 defeat by Germany, while Ceri Holland was an unused substitute for Wales in a 2-0 victory over Kosovo and Jenna Clark also remained on the bench in Scotland’s 1-0 win against Serbia.
Sophie Roman Haug, meanwhile, stepped into the contest late on for Norway in a 1-1 draw with the Netherlands.
Leanne Kiernan started for the Republic of Ireland in their 3-1 win over France, with Niamh Fahey an unused substitute for her nation in the same fixture.
The draw for the two rounds of the two-legged knockout phase to qualify for the finals will take place on Friday (July 19).
